Comprehending the Goethe B1 Exam
Before diving into study products, it’s vital to understand what the B1 exam entails. The b1 goethe-zertifikat online erwerben level, according to the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R), suggests that a student can comprehend the bottom lines of clear standard input on familiar matters. This consists of topics associated with work, school, leisure, and travel.
Exam Structure
The B1 exam includes 4 areas:
SectionContentDurationPoints readily availableListeningComprehension of spoken German, including discussions and reports30 minutes25Checking outComprehending written texts, including posts and letters65 minutes25WritingComposing letters, messages, or easy essays60 minutes25SpeakingOral production and interaction in conversation15 minutes25
In overall, prospects can make as much as 100 points, with a passing score of generally around 60%.
Authorities Study Material Overview
The Goethe-Institut offers different resources developed specifically for B1 exam preparation. Below is a breakdown of the official research study products readily available:
1. Textbooks and Course BooksTitleDescription"Mit Erfolg zum Goethe-Zertifikat B1"An extensive book that includes practice exercises, exam tips, and sample tests.“Fit fürs Goethe-Zertifikat B1"This book offers targeted workouts and practice documents, concentrated on each area of the exam.“Grammatik aktiv B1"A grammar-focused book that assists students understand and practice grammar rules essential for B1.
These textbooks are crafted to align carefully with the exam material and format, guaranteeing that students are well-prepared.

Attaining success in the Goethe B1 exam needs strategic preparation and efficient study practices. Here are some practical tips:
Set a Study Schedule: Consistency is crucial. Dedicate specific times every week for research study and adhere to them.Focus on Weak Areas: After taking a practice test, determine locations where you struggle the most and designate extra time to those topics.Engage with German Daily: Incorporate German into your day-to-day regimen-- listen to German music, see German films, or check out German news posts.Practice Speaking: Join discussion groups, language exchanges, or online forums to practice consulting with native speakers or other students.Utilize Online Resources: Make the most of the online workouts and apps to match your book studies.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. The length of time should I study for the B1 exam?
The preparation time differs based upon individual proficiency, but normally, a study period of 3 to 6 months is recommended for most learners.
2. What rating do I need to pass the B1 exam?
A score of roughly 60 points out of 100 is normally needed to pass the B1 exam, although this might differ slightly by area.
3. Exist any requirements for taking the B1 exam?
While there are no formal requirements, it is recommended that candidates have actually finished A2 level research studies before attempting the B1 exam.
4. Can I retake the exam if I don’t pass?
Yes, prospects can retake the B1 exam as sometimes as necessary to attain a passing rating.
